HeartVolMesh: Cardiac Volumetric Mesh Reconstruction via Covariance-Guided Graph Deformation

Fengming Lin, Arezoo Zakeri, Haoran Dou, Zherui Zhou, Shaokun Lan, Jinming Duan, Alejandro Frangi

cs.CV

Abstract

Accurate patient-specific tetrahedral cardiac meshes are essential for in-silico trials, yet common segmentation-then-modelling pipelines can blur thin-wall anatomy and offer limited cross-case correspondence. We propose HeartVolMesh, which lifts each template vertex to an anisotropic Gaussian kernel and uses a 3D CNN-GNN to predict per-vertex displacements and Cholesky-parameterized covariances from volumetric images. Training is guided by a covariance-aware negative log-likelihood loss with lightweight mesh regularization. For volumetric meshing, we warp a fixed tetrahedral template to the reconstructed surface via staged alignment, non-rigid registration, and deformation propagation, preserving connectivity and correspondence by construction, with resolution controlled by template density. Experiments show consistent gains over deformation-based baselines in surface mesh accuracy and volumetric mesh fidelity.
